Crime overview

Thurloe Square area has the 5th highest crime rate of 83 local areas in Brompton & Hans Town , and the 12th highest crime rate of 503 local areas in Kensington and Chelsea .

This postcode sits in a local crime hotspot. Overall crime levels here are significantly higher than in the surrounding streets and the wider area.

The overall crime rate in the area around Thurloe Square (SW7 2SD) in the last 12 months was 1259.3 per 1,000 residents and was 294.0% higher than the Brompton & Hans Town average (319.6 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Other theft with 73 offences recorded. The least common crime was Robbery with 2 cases , down -50.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Bicycle theft ( 100.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Shoplifting ( -60.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 27 (≈ 166.7 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were falling ( -10.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has rising ( 50.3%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Thurloe Square (SW7 2SD), the main crime hotspot is near Exhibition Road. Police recorded 168 crimes here, including 25 violent or public-order offences. All these locations are within roughly 0.3 miles.
